Cronos: Expanding Blockchain Utility
Cronos, the native blockchain of Crypto.com, is strengthening its position in decentralized finance (DeFi) by offering low fees and access to a variety of products. Recent partnerships with gaming brands and NFT marketplaces are helping to expand the ecosystem, making CRO an attractive option for both developers and consumers.
Bitcoin: Institutional Interest Anchor
Bitcoin remains the leading cryptocurrency, often serving as an indicator for the entire industry. Despite lacking a utility-focused narrative, Bitcoin continues to attract institutional investors supporting digital assets amidst economic shifts. Its status as 'digital gold' is upheld by scarcity and increasing interest from large capital.
